Computed Properties

Molecular Weight:129.55
XLogP3:0.5
Hydrogen Bond Donor Count:1
Hydrogen Bond Acceptor Count:3
Exact Mass:129.0093748
Monoisotopic Mass:129.0093748
Topological Polar Surface Area:51.8
Heavy Atom Count:8
Complexity:77.7
Covalently-Bonded Unit Count:1
Compound Is Canonicalized:Yes
